Insulated siding installation involves attaching specially designed siding materials that incorporate foam insulation to the exterior of a property. This process not only enhances the appearance of a home or building but also provides an extra layer of thermal protection. The installation typically includes removing existing siding, preparing the surface, and securely attaching the insulated panels or siding options. This service is ideal for homeowners seeking to improve energy efficiency, reduce heating and cooling costs, and boost the overall comfort of their living or working spaces.
One of the primary benefits of insulated siding is its ability to address common issues like drafts, uneven indoor temperatures, and high energy bills. By adding insulation directly to the exterior walls, it helps prevent heat loss during cold months and keeps interiors cooler during warmer seasons. Additionally, insulated siding can help minimize noise from outside, creating a quieter indoor environment. It also shields the walls from weather-related damage, such as moisture infiltration and wind-driven debris, which can lead to costly repairs over time.

The overview below groups typical Insulated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in South Bend,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or insulation upgrades or repairs on existing siding range from $250-$600 for many smaller jobs. Most routine repairs fall within this range, though prices can vary based on the extent of work needed.
Full Insulated Siding Installation - Complete installation projects usually cost between $3,000 and $8,000, depending on the size of the home and the chosen materials. Many standard homes fall into the middle of this range, with larger or more complex projects reaching higher costs.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ate siding installations, such as multi-story homes or custom designs, can exceed $10,000 and may reach $15,000+ in some cases. Such projects are less common and typically involve additional structural or design considerations.
Material and Design Variations - The choice of insulation and siding materials influences costs significantly, with premium options potentially adding several thousand dollars to the overall price. Local contractors can provide estimates that reflect specific material selections and project scopes.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
